當(dāng)在Linux系統(tǒng)中使用gcc編譯程序時,出現(xiàn)找不到文件或目錄的錯誤提示時,通常是由于以下幾種原因?qū)е碌模?/p>
輸入的文件路徑錯誤:請確保輸入的文件路徑是正確的,包括文件名、目錄路徑等。
編譯器無法找到相關(guān)的頭文件:如果程序中包含了頭文件,而編譯器無法找到對應(yīng)的頭文件,則會出現(xiàn)該錯誤。解決方法是使用-I選項指定頭文件的搜索路徑。
編譯器無法找到相關(guān)的庫文件:如果程序中使用了外部的庫文件,而編譯器無法找到對應(yīng)的庫文件,則會出現(xiàn)該錯誤。解決方法是使用-L選項指定庫文件的搜索路徑,并使用-l選項指定要鏈接的庫文件。
文件或目錄權(quán)限問題:請確保當(dāng)前用戶有權(quán)限讀取和寫入相關(guān)的文件或目錄。
綜上所述,解決該問題的方法包括檢查文件路徑、指定頭文件和庫文件的搜索路徑等。如果以上方法仍無法解決問題,可能需要進一步排查其他可能的原因。